中文摘要 | This paper presents a low-power digital receiver structure for multi-speed HART which can adaptively demodulate input signal modulated in non-coherent HART FSK or coherent HART C8PSK. A new kind of CSD coded preset equalizer is introduced according to the characteristic of HART channel distortion. Synchronization is divided into initialization stage and tracking stage. In initialization stage, it attains equilibrium state quickly and reduces tracking computation rate, while in tracking stage, it is time-divided carried out and reduces the computation rate of the equalizer and interpolator. Additionally, a novel algorithm is developed for HART FSK demodulation reusing the resource as HART C8PSK. Power consumption can dramatically decrease, because Multiplications used per one symbol demodulation are dramatically reduced; while simulations show that the proposed structure can convergence fast and work very well in low SNR. |
